HUAC Investigation
Inquiries conducted by the House Un-American Activities Committee, especially during the mid-20th century, aimed at uncovering alleged disloyalty and subversive activities.
Whitaker Chambers
A former Communist Party member and Soviet spy who became an outspoken opponent of communism after defecting to the United States, famously testified against Alger Hiss.
Alger Hiss
A former U.S. government official who was accused of being a Soviet spy in 1948 and convicted of perjury in connection with this charge.
